Frequently asked questions
What investment stages does Thames Valley Capital target?
The firm spans seed-stage venture, growth equity, expansion capital, and management buyouts or buy-ins. This multi-stage approach allows it to support companies from early development through institutional transition without requiring a separate fund for each phase.
How does Thames Valley Capital source deals outside London's auction processes?
The firm's Berkshire location positions it within the Thames Valley corridor, a region dense with owner-operated businesses in technology, services, and light manufacturing. Sourcing typically relies on regional corporate finance networks, accounting practices, and direct founder relationships rather than competitive London-led auctions.
Is Thames Valley Capital structured as a blind-pool fund or a deal-by-deal vehicle?
Public filings do not confirm the firm's fund structure. Regional firms of this profile often operate through committed capital vehicles or deploy on a deal-by-deal basis alongside co-investors. The absence of publicly disclosed fund closes limits certainty.
Does Thames Valley Capital invest outside the United Kingdom?
The firm's focus is the UK market, with a specific emphasis on the South East and Thames Valley region. No disclosed investments indicate a continental European or transatlantic mandate.
Does Thames Valley Capital have a published track record or disclosed portfolio?
The firm has not publicly named portfolio companies or disclosed realized returns. Allocators evaluating the manager would need direct access to track record data through a formal due-diligence process.
